Having been a long term fan of the Beatles and having the joy of growing up 
with their music on the radio as a child it was with immense pride and some 
amazement that in his last interview when asked if he kept up with the new 
bands of the moment back home in the UK he confirmed that he did and went on 
to name Madness. I believe I am right in saying and this is from memory that 
he said something like " They have a really tight and solid drummer and 
bassist and its a strong backline the band has"
I cannot remember who the DJ was but I will wager that one DR. Peter Gardener 
might be able to shed some light among others.

I am 99% certain though that I when he was murdered and we were performing on 
stage in Scotland at the time the news came through our manager at the time 
Kellogs Kalaknowski got the word to us on stage and we had a minutes silence 
out of respect. And I recall thinking in that moment about the interview in 
question and he fact that i had hoped very much that we could have met him 
and feeling we had lost the opportunity of thanking him for the mention.

That very year we had been in the States touring and when in  New York  I had 
chanced to walk into a very tasteful bric a brac shop near the Dakota 
building where he lived and saw an accordian. Instantly falling in love with 
this beautiful instrument I asked for the price as I wanted to but it and the 
shop owner said "hey sorry man John Lennon has just bought and he's sending 
someone to pick it up, the guy just left a couple of minutes ago"
I ran out and could not pick him out or see him on the street..I had the 
missed the chance of meeting a personal Hero, Idol, Genius  and Craftsman in 
my craft
I was truly gutted.

PS. another quick story.....re The Beatles...
We were recording Grey Day in George Martins Studio, Air Studios In Oxford 
St. And Paul McCartney cam e in to the relaxation and games room...I dont 
know if you remember a game called asteroids but I was pretty hot at it and 
Paul liked the game too so we decided to have a challenge and play each other 
in a match of doubles...Player one went first and if your ship failed to 
destroy by shooting your lasers you got exploded by these Asteroids when they 
hit spaceship that floated across the screen at an increasing speed, which 
was very tense making it was then player twos go. I put my twenty pence in he 
put his in, we tossed a coin I won, I won the toss and went 
first...............

On my first go I clocked the machine three times and he stood next to me 
waiting and watching me rack up extra ships on my first go for about what 
seemed like an hour and a half and when he finally got his go I think he was 
a bit fazed and lost his ship in double quick time and gave up the ghost as 
he didn't fancy standing around for another hour when I took my next go.....
In true McCartney style his eyebrows went up and his fist with his thumbs up 
salute was given and he said smiling nice one.
He is from the few times I met him a truly genuine, warm and decent human 
being. I have to admit to him being my favourite Beatle.....
